پرسش و پاسخ در برنامه نویسی VB.NET

negin17h

مدیر تالارهای مهندسی کامپیوتر و رباتیکمتخصص #C
مدیر تالار
عزیزم خب شما در تغریف کار مشخص می کنید که مدیر هست ی کاربر و موقغ لاگین، در صورتی که نام کاربری و پسورد معتبر بود می بینید مدیر هست یا کاربر.
ساده ترین راهش هم در طراحی، استفاده از بیت در بانک هست (IsAdmin) و بعد براساس اون صفحات خودشون رو لود کنید.
 

m_k_z_s

عضو جدید
ارتباط اکسس با وی بی دات نت

ارتباط اکسس با وی بی دات نت

من کد زیر را در وی بی نوشتم
Imports System.Data.OleDb
Imports System.Data.OleDb.OleDbCommand




Public Class Form1

Dim con As New OleDbConnection
Dim command As New OleDbCommand

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click


con.ConnectionString = "Provider=Microsoft.ACE.OLEDB.12.0;Data Source=D:\a.accdb"

con.Open()
command.Connection = con

command.CommandText = "drop table login"
MsgBox("Database is now open")


End Sub

Private Sub Button2_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button2.Click
con.Close()
End Sub
End Class
بعد از اجرا بیا د جدول لوگین در فایل اکسس a حذف شود یا هر مورد دیگر اما رخ نمی دهد فایل باز هم می شود فلی جدول حذف نمی گردد لطفا راهنمایی بگنید
 

moienmicro

عضو جدید
untitled.JPG

برای ورود عدد تکه کد زیر را بنویس:
a = a + text1.text
""=text1.text
برای حساب مجموع بنویس :
print a
 

shirinjojo

عضو جدید
اشکال در اتصال به بانک access

اشکال در اتصال به بانک access

مشکل این دستورات چیه؟برای اتصال به sql و access هردوتاشو error میده . هرکاری می کنم به بانک متصل نمی شه .Dim con As OleDbConnectioncon = New OleDbConnection("Provider=Microsoft.ACE.OLEDB.12.0;Data Source='C:\library.accdb'")Dim strcon As OleDbCommandDim strsql As Stringcon.Open()رشته اتصال رو از قسمتconnection string اتصال datagridview درآوردم.خطایی که می گیره اینه:The 'Microsoft.ACE.OLEDB.12.0' provider is not registered on the local machineمرسی اگه کمک کنید
 

shirinjojo

عضو جدید
استفاده از timer

استفاده از timer

میخوام واسه بارگزاری یک فرم تاخیر داشته باشم.یعنی اول یک فرمم بارگزاری بشه بعد از چند ثانیه فرم hide شه و فرم دوم ظاهر بشه؟میشه راهنماییم کنید....
 

shirinjojo

عضو جدید
progress bar

progress bar

سلام من میخوام رنگ progress bar وقتی حرکت میکنه (موقع اجرا) عوض بشه. کدوم یک از خاصیت هاشو باید تغییر بدم؟من میخوام vb.net یادبگیرم فکرمیکنم بهترین جا همین تالار باشه پس خواهش می کنم هرکی میتونه کوتاهی نکنه و جواب من مبتدی رو بدهممنون
 

shirinjojo

عضو جدید
کمک کمک کمک کمک!!!!

کمک کمک کمک کمک!!!!

تفاوت این دوتا provider چیه؟؟؟؟؟ من واسه اتصال به بانک با هردوتاشون مشکل دارم.microsoft.JET.OLEDB.4.0microsoft.ACE.OLEDB.12.0توروخدا کمک کنید. دیگه واقعا کم آوردم.پروژم مونده.
 

Sharif_

مدیر بازنشسته
progress bar یک خاصیت به نام value داره که میتونی تغییرش بدی زمان اجرا
برای مثال میتونی یه تایمر به فرم اضافه کنی با interval=1000 بعد داخلش بنویسی prgressBar1.value+=1
باعث میشه هر ثانیه یک واحد به progress bar اضافه بشه
 

shirinjojo

عضو جدید
برای تغییر رنگش هیچ خصوصیتی نداره؟ مثلا نمی خوام آبی یا سبز باشه می خوام مشکی بشه
 

nafiseh.s

عضو جدید
نحوه کار با Arrow key

نحوه کار با Arrow key

سلام.
من دارم بازی tetris رو می نویسم.تازه شروع کردم.فعلا فقط با یک بلاک کار میکنم.یعنی از بالا فقط یه بلاک بیاد پایین.الان به اون قسمت رسیدم که با arrow key ها اون بلاک رو جابه جا کنم.کسی هست که کار با arrow key ها رو بلد باشه و کمکم کنه.چه جوری میشه باهاشون کار کرد؟
مرسی​
 

mpourali

عضو جدید
درخواست راهنمایی در مورد فایل ها

درخواست راهنمایی در مورد فایل ها

توضیح : من با VB.Net فرم ویندوزی طراحی کردم که در آن کاربر فایلی رو Browse می کند و فایل پس از تایید کاربر در بانک اطلاعاتی از نوع اکسس ذخیره می شود. فایل رو به صورت آرایه ای از بایت به فیلدی از نوع OLE Object ارسال می کنم. فایلها عمدتاً از نوع PDF, Word, Excel هستند.(فرض کنید فایل PDF قابلیت جستجو را داشته باشد.)

سوال : چطور می تونم در محتوای فایلها بدون اینکه فایل رو از اکسس خارج کنم جستجو کنم؟
 
آخرین ویرایش:

mohandes_fs

عضو جدید
یک سوال در باره ی تبدیل textbox به listbox در vb6

یک سوال در باره ی تبدیل textbox به listbox در vb6

سلام دوستان

من یه تغییری می خوام تو یه برنامه ی نوشته شده ی وی بی 6 بدم و ازتون کمک می خواستم

یه برنامه ای هست که میتونه فایل ها رو کد کنه و تنها ایرادش اینه که فایل ها رو تک تک باید وارد کنیم
من می خوام بهش یه لیست باکس اضافه کنم همه ی فایل ها رو یکجا لود کنم و بعد از زدن دکمه ی کد کردن شروع کنه و همه رو کد کنه

و این که این کار در دیکد کردن هم همینجوری عمل کنه

البته من کد اضافه کردن به لیست رو پیدا کردم ولی نمیدونم چجوری باید تنظیم کنم که به جای تکست باکس از لینک باک اطلاعات رو بخونه

این کدی که فایل های براوز شده رو به لیست اضافه می کنه:
کد:
Private Sub cmdBrowse_Click()
    On Error GoTo ErrHandler
Dim vFiles As Variant
Dim lFile As Long

With CommonDialog1
    .FileName = "" 'Clear the filename
    .CancelError = True
    .DialogTitle = "Select File(s)..."
    .Flags = cdlOFNAllowMultiselect Or cdlOFNExplorer Or cdlOFNHideReadOnly 'Flags, allows Multi select, Explorer style and hide the Read only tag
    .Filter = "All files (*.*)|*.*"
    .ShowOpen
    vFiles = Split(.FileName, Chr(0)) 'Splits the filename up in segments
    If UBound(vFiles) = 0 Then ' If there is only 1 file then do this
        List1.AddItem .FileName
        List2.AddItem .FileTitle
    Else
        For lFile = 1 To UBound(vFiles) ' More than 1 file then do this until there are no more files
            List1.AddItem vFiles(0) + "\" & vFiles(lFile)
            List2.AddItem vFiles(lFile)
        Next
    End If
End With

Exit Sub
ErrHandler:
If Err <> cdlCancel Then
    MsgBox Err.Description
End If

End Sub

کافیه که اینو با دستور رو با دستور کد دکمه ی براوس جای گزین کنید و 2 تا لیست باکس درست کنید

فقط اتصالش به انکریپت هم توضیح بدین ممنون میشم

فایل سورس برنامه ضمیمه شدمشاهده پیوست FileEncrypt.zip
 

N.NK

عضو جدید
طریقه استفاده ازMs-Agent درvb

طریقه استفاده ازMs-Agent درvb

سلام
من میخوام تو برنامه ام از Ms-Agen
[FONT=ComicSansMS,BoldItalic][FONT=ComicSansMS,BoldItalic] استفاده کنم و یک کد هم براش پیدا کردم اما نمیدونم کد رو کجای برنامه ام بذارم،شایدم اون کد ایراد داره!:(ممنون میشم اگه کسی کد و راهنمایی بابت این عملکرد رو برام بذاره.
[/FONT]
[/FONT][FONT=Yaghout-s+3+1,BoldItalic][FONT=Yaghout-s+3+1,BoldItalic]:)[/FONT][/FONT][FONT=ComicSansMS,BoldItalic][FONT=ComicSansMS,BoldItalic]
[/FONT][/FONT]
 

غريبي

عضو جدید
ايجاد فايل نصب در VB

ايجاد فايل نصب در VB

پروژه اي در VB6 که داراي پايگاه داده Acess و گزارش در محيط Crystal Report 8.5 هست موقع ايجاد فايل نصب در Installshild2010 با هنگ ميکند. آيا راهکاري هست؟ ممنون
 

blue.lady

عضو جدید
سوال درمورد microsoft datagrid

سوال درمورد microsoft datagrid

سلام .
توی ویژوال بیسیک 6 که portable هست. در قسمت components که وارد میشم.microsoft data grid نداره. باید چکار کنم؟
اگه potable نباشه این قسمتو داره؟
 

ferdos_m

عضو جدید
مشكل گزارشگيري درvb.net

مشكل گزارشگيري درvb.net

سلام به همه دوستان برنامه نویس من یه برنامه application به زبانvb.net نوشتم واز طریقMicrosoftReportViewer از لیست کارمندها گزارش گرفتم،حالا میخوام ازطریق وارد کردنID کارمند تو textbox ازمشخصاتش گزارش بگیرم ولی نمیدونم چطوری!؟از طریق Crystal Reportهم برای معرفی database تو قسمت ole db مشکل دارم ،از طریق کد نویسی هم بلد نیستم!!!راستی من با visual studio2008وsql2005 کار می کنم.ممنون می شم اگه كمكم كنيد .
 

RIG

متخصص C#.net
کد:
 // this Find man / CONVERT to Vb / Thnx 
        private void button1_Click(object sender, EventArgs e)
        {
            string strq = String.Format("select *  from KalaKharid where name='{0}'", textBox1.Text.Trim());

            DataSet DS1 = new DataSet();
            DS1.Clear();
            OleDbConnection con = new OleDbConnection();


            OleDbDataAdapter da = new OleDbDataAdapter();
            con.ConnectionString = dbAdrress;
            da.SelectCommand = new OleDbCommand();
            da.SelectCommand.Connection = con;
            da.SelectCommand.CommandText = strq;
            da.SelectCommand.CommandType = CommandType.Text;
            da.Fill(DS1, "Tbl1");
            con.Close();
            Crykharid1.SetDataSource(DS1.Tables["Tbl1"]);

            crystalReportViewer1.ReportSource = Crykharid1;
        }
 

ferdos_m

عضو جدید
خیلی ممنون که جواب دادین ولی من از#c سردر نمیارم اگه میشه با vb بنویسید .
 

oliya24

عضو جدید
چطور میشه از یک شی ارث بر کرد؟؟

چطور میشه از یک شی ارث بر کرد؟؟

سلام دوستان من یه تازه وارد به بحث کلاس نویسی هستم و میخواستم وراثت رو یاد بگیرم میشه دوستان یه مثال ساده از یه کنترل ساده مثل دکمه یا تکس باکس بزنن
من خودم این کد رو نوشتم اما بدون اینکه خطا بده اجرا نشد
 

پیوست ها

  • Capture.jpg
    Capture.jpg
    17 کیلوبایت · بازدیدها: 0

mohsenmr

عضو جدید
دوستان برنامه نویس مرا کمک و راهنمایی کنید

دوستان برنامه نویس مرا کمک و راهنمایی کنید

سلام ٰخواهش میکنم روش کد نویسی با vb.net برای انتخاب و انتقال متن یا قسمتی از یک عکس یا یک یا چند صفحه کامل را از روی دسکتاپ ویندوز یا اینترنت یا هر صفحه دیگر روی دسکتاپ کامپیوتر و انتقال آن روی برنامه شخصی خودم مانند دیکشنری ها را بمن بگوئید لطفا" کمک کنید ٰ خواهش میکنم ..........
 

loshan

عضو جدید
کمک برای ساخت یک برنامه

کمک برای ساخت یک برنامه

سلام به دوستان عزیز برنامه نویس.
طبق عادت،مشکل داشتم.
من میخام واسه هنرستانی که تازه واردش شدم یک برنامه برای حضور و غیاب دانش آموزا بنویسم....:cry:

بیس کارم با visual studio 2010 و زبان برنامه نویسی Basicهست.پایگاه داده هم که microsoft sql...

اولا:میتونم از یک View بین چند پایگاه برای انجام عمل ***** استفاده کنم؟
2.چجوری عمل ***** رو روی یک فیلد خاص انجام بدم؟کدش رو در محیط VB میخام.خودتون بهتر میدونید...
3.چجوری ***** رو با مقدار Comboboxای که به یک Database دیگر متصل شده(مقدار برابرش در View خواهد بود!!)انجام بدم؟روش...
4.اینو نمی دونم...
5.بیشترین مشکلم در زیبا کردن کار *****ینگم هست.
6.بهترین روش پیشنهادی شما برای ساخت DBهام چیه؟(دانش آموز+درسها+رشته+پرسنل+؟؟؟)نکته مهم حظور و غیابه:warn:اینو چکارش کنم؟
7.فعلا کافیه،دمتون گرم،موفق باشید...

کسانی خوشبخت هستند که فکر و اندیشه شان بسوی چیزی غیر از خوشبختی خودشان است. <استوارت میل>
 

vahid128

عضو جدید
نحوه ذخيره داده در vb

نحوه ذخيره داده در vb

با سلام
از اين سايت ياد گرفتم چجوري اكسس رو به ويژوال وصل كنم فقط يه مشكلي دارم
چطور ميتوانيم داده هايي رو كه وارد مي كنيم تو فرم ذخيره كنيم :que:
 

Parham Rezay

عضو جدید
سلام

شما باید با استفاده از دستور ات T-SQL مثل Insert اطلات خود رو تو بانک درج کنید

برای واکشی اطلاعات هم باز هم باید از T-SQL استفاده کنید و یه Select به بانک بزنی و تو هر کنترلی روی فرم بخوای نمایشش بدی
 

bk65

عضو جدید
مثال ویژوال بیسیک

مثال ویژوال بیسیک

سلام بروبچ

مثال از ویژوال بیسیک اگه کسی داره بذاره واسم !!!
ممنون میشم
 

yummy

عضو جدید
Error run time 13 type mispatch

Error run time 13 type mispatch

با سلام
ن تو شرکتی کار می کنم که یک نرم افزار داره با VB نوشته شده وقتی می خوام روی کلاینت ها نصبش کنم هنگام اجرا به من Error میده : Error 13 run time ty چطوری رفعش کنم
مرسی اگه کمکم کنید
 

negin17h

مدیر تالارهای مهندسی کامپیوتر و رباتیکمتخصص #C
مدیر تالار
با سلام
ن تو شرکتی کار می کنم که یک نرم افزار داره با VB نوشته شده وقتی می خوام روی کلاینت ها نصبش کنم هنگام اجرا به من Error میده : Error 13 run time ty چطوری رفعش کنم
مرسی اگه کمکم کنید

تمامی نیازهای نرم افزار مانند دات نت فریم ورک نسخه متناظر نرم افزارتان را نصب کردید؟ فایل اجرایی خطا میده یا در هنگام اجرای نصب؟
 

Similar threads

بالا